Same score on execution - which means the number cannot separate them. The difference is in what each one asks of you.
Planet Coaster
Precise track and scenery placement rewards manual dexterity
Planet Zoo
Animal habitat and path construction demands deliberate precision
Same score on reads - which means the number cannot separate them. The difference is in what each one asks of you.
Planet Coaster
No adaptive opponent; guests follow scripted happiness rules
Planet Zoo
Animals and guests follow scripted need systems
Same score on variance - which means the number cannot separate them. The difference is in what each one asks of you.
Planet Coaster
Guest mood noise is low and quickly mappable
Planet Zoo
Animal welfare stats have minor stochastic variation
Same score on optimization - which means the number cannot separate them. The difference is in what each one asks of you.
Planet Coaster
Queue routing, pricing, and ride placement are the solvable core
Planet Zoo
Species welfare requirements and financial management are fully solvable
